// Synced linear blend between two AnimNodes, where the playback speed of
|
|
// the animation is timeScaled to match movement speed.
|
|
//
|
|
// Each child animation is associated with a chracteristic speed.
|
|
// This defines the speed of that animation when played at the normal playback rate, 30 frames per second.
|
|
//
|
|
// The user also specifies a desired speed. This desired speed is used to timescale
|
|
// the animation to achive the desired movement velocity.
|
|
//
|
|
// Blending is determined by the alpha parameter.
|
|
// If the number of children is 2, then the alpha parameters should be between
|
|
// 0 and 1. The first animation will have a (1 - alpha) factor, and the second
|
|
// will have factor of alpha.
|
|
//
|
|
// This node supports more then 2 children. In this case the alpha should be
|
|
// between 0 and n - 1. This alpha can be used to linearly interpolate between
|
|
// the closest two children poses. This can be used to sweep through a series
|
|
// of animation poses.
